Trapholt

Trapholt - the museum of Danish pictorial art, handicraft and furniture design - was inaugurated in 1988 and extended in 1996. Today it is one of the largest museums of the provinces. The handicraft collection consists of pottery and textiles. The pottery collection counts as one of the most extensive in the country. After a cultural introduction to the art and perhaps a refreshment in the Café Trapholt, the nature surrounding the museum, invites a walk. Large forests lie close to the museum which can also brag of an outstanding view of Kolding Fjord. Trapholt
